uPVC windows may have issues opening or locking. This problem usually occurs when the locking mechanism becomes stiff or jammed. You can lubricate your lock and handle using graphite or machine oil. This will enable the mechanism to be freed up and the window or door to operate normally again.
Another issue that can be found with uPVC windows is that the hinges become stiff or even stuck. This problem is usually caused by grit and dust building on the hinges. Lubricating the hinges using grease or oil is the solution. The wrong lubricant can damage the hinges and make them unusable.

Stained Glass Repairs
Stained glass windows can be located in homes, churches and other structures. They can add visual interest and provide privacy to a room. However, they can be quite fragile and need to be maintained with care to keep them in good working order. Even with the best care, stained glass and leaded windows will deteriorate due to the aging process as well as exposure to the elements and weather elements. This can lead to cracks, fading, or water leakage. If you have a stained or leaded glass window that requires repair, it is essential to find a local expert who can restore the piece to its original splendor.
The average cost to repair cracked or broken stained-glass is $500. The price will vary based on the solution required to resolve the problem. For example professionals may employ cop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ing to repair the damaged glass. They can also relead lead cames and repair stained glass. Several options are available and each one has advantages and disadvantages. The best choice is based on the dimensions, location and the type of glass that is used.
Leaded glass cracks may be caused by thermal expansion and contraction, building movement, or simply normal wear and tear. The cracks can enlarge and cause more problems as time passes. A crack that is located on a key feature or in the face of stained glass panels should be repaired as soon as it is possible to avoid further enlargement and damage. In the past, this was accomplished by connecting the "Dutchman's" lead flange onto the crack. This was not a good solution, and today there are more effective methods to repair these types of cracks.
Stained glass restoration can take numerous forms. It can be as easy as fixing a crack or as complicated as restoring a stained glass door panel or window back to its original condition. In general, the price of a full restoration is more expensive than the cost of a simple repair. This is due to the fact that the process involves cleaning and removing soiled or damaged glass, securing the lead cames, resealing and re-tying the cement, and replacing broken pieces of stained glass.
Weatherstripping Repairs
Weatherstripping prevents air and water from entering homes through the gaps that surround windows and doors. It's an essential element of home maintenance and can reduce the need for expensive repairs or bills for energy, as well as make a home more comfortable. The materials used to create this seal will degrade with time, as a result of wear and tears. It is crucial to replace these materials from time to time.
You can detect the weather stripping is worn down by noticing a spot that is wet after washing the windows, a whistling sound when driving or a draft you can feel inside a closed-door. These are all indications that it's time to locate a Tasker who can provide weatherstripping repair near me.
Taskers can make use of various weatherstripping products to protect your doors and windows. Foam tapes are made of open or closed-cell foam and are available in a variety of thicknesses, widths, and quality to accommodate every kind of crack. They are easy to install and cut with scissors. Felt strips are likewise inexpensive and usually last for a year or two. You can cut them into lengths using scissors and attach them to the door frame, hinge side, or sliding window using staples, glue or tacks. Metal V strips or vinyl are a bit more difficult to put in, but they can be secured with nails along the window jamb.
